- Features
- Updated in-game logo by the legendary Paul Veer, known for the art of games such as Nuclear Throne.
- Heavy Assault Rifle.
- Characters now have new tips when reaching Level Ultra. We also added/changed some tips for Steroids, Y.V. and Rebel.
- You can now quick-select mutations using the digits.
- Improved Big Dog on loop with some fun new tech.
- Lil' Hunter spawn faster on loops.
- Made Golden Scorpions less rare the further you loop! Balancing
- Big change to Rebel: Allies now cost more, the more you have of them. Cost starts at 1HP, and improves by 1 for each 2 Allies, capping at a cost of 4. The Ultra that spawns Allies when taking damage sticks to this as well, so gives you double Allies when used now! This probably still needs some balancing.
- Melting now always gets big explosions from larger enemies, even without Throne Butt.
- Melting's Throne Butt is now a bit weaker than it used to be, but it's still ridiculously powerful!
- Melting's Ultra that blows up low HP enemies no longer makes those enemies spawn corpses.
- Blood Hammer is now a lot more interesting...
- Splinter weapons now deal a bit more damage.
- Lowered the rate of fire on the Auto Grenade Shotgun and Gatling Bazooka. These weapons should now be more usable, with a bit of caution of course. Gatling Bazooka has been made more accurate as well.
- Party's over, Crown of Blood now makes all enemies drop one less rad.
- Labs spawns more empty space around you.
- Necromancers wait a bit longer before doing stuff after spawn.
- We buffed Lucky Shot a bit more, we're going to keep doing this until it's ridiculously OP and people start noticing it!
- Hyper Rifle now shoots 5 bullet bursts instead.
- Heavy Slugger damage has been increased even more. Fixes
- Fixed the notorious infinite water boost for Fish.
- Big Dog no longer spawns awake.
- Fixed the IDPD grenade error.
- Fixed Sharp Teeth rapidly phasing Ravens and Lil Hunter in and out of The 11th Dimension.
- Underwater Mines no longer spawn next to you.
- The random character and crown option are no longer seeded.
- Fixed a collision problem with IDPD grenades, potentially nerfing them a bit.
- Fixed the Lightning Hammer icon, again.
